Slate tile floor repair services involve restoring and fixing damaged or worn slate flooring to improve its appearance and functionality. Over time, slate tiles can develop cracks, chips, or uneven surfaces due to heavy foot traffic, impacts, or settling of the building. Repair work may include replacing broken tiles, filling in cracks, leveling uneven areas, and sealing the surface to prevent further damage.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ques and materials to ensure repairs blend seamlessly with the existing slate, helping the floor regain its original beauty and durability.

Many common problems can be addressed through slate tile repair. Cracks and chips are not only unsightly but can also lead to further deterioration if left untreated. Loose or shifted tiles can create tripping hazards and may indicate underlying issues with the subfloor or adhesive. Additionally, worn or damaged grout lines can compromise the integrity of the entire floor, allowing water or debris to penetrate beneath the tiles. Repair services can help resolve these issues, extending the life of the slate floor and maintaining its aesthetic appeal.

The overview below groups typical Slate Tile Floor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Minnetonka, MN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or slate tile floor repairs in Minnetonka range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few damaged tiles or regrouting, fall within this range. Larger, more involved repairs can cost more depending on the scope.

Moderate Projects - For moderate repairs like replacing several tiles or fixing underlying issues,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common and usually involve several affected tiles or partial sections of flooring.

Major Renovations - Extensive repairs, including significant tile replacement or structural repairs, typically range from $1,500 to $3,500. Fewer projects reach this tier, often involving complex issues or large areas needing attention.

Full Replacement - Complete slate tile floor replacements can start around $4,000 and go upward, with larger, more complex projects reaching $5,000 or more. These are less common and usually involve extensive demolition and new installation work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es slate tile floors to need repair? Slate tile floors can require repair due to cracking, chipping, or staining caused by heavy use, moisture issues, or shifting subfloor conditions.

Can damaged slate tiles be replaced without removing the entire floor? Yes, local contractors can often replace individual damaged tiles to restore the appearance and functionality of the floor.

What types of repairs are common for slate tile flooring? Common repairs include filling cracks, replacing broken tiles, re-sealing to prevent moisture damage, and addressing underlying subfloor issues.

Is it possible to restore a worn or stained slate tile floor? Yes, experienced service providers can clean, re-seal, and restore the surface to improve its appearance and durability.

How can I prevent future damage to my slate tile floor? Proper sealing, avoiding excessive moisture, and using protective pads can help prevent damage and extend the life of a slate tile floor.
